About My Bonsai Creations

Every bonsai here is a slow project. Whether it is a Premna trained root-over-rock or a thick-trunk Jade, I spend months pruning and wiring these trees to get that perfect, aged look. You are not just buying a plant, but a living piece of art that I have personally styled to bring a bit of nature indoors.

Bonsai trees have this quiet magic. They change your mood the moment you look at them. At PotsNmore, I work with hardy varieties like Jade, Ficus, and Adenium (Desert Rose) because they are resilient and perfect for the Indian climate.

My Styling Process

I treat every tray like a canvas. I often use the 'root-over-rock' technique to give the trees an ancient, dramatic look, or I might pair a Ficus with a tiny meditating monk figurine to create a sense of calm.

  • Jade Bonsai: My absolute favorite for beginners. They are succulent-based, meaning they need less water and are very forgiving if you occasionally forget about them.
  • Adenium (Desert Rose): These are the sculptures of the plant world. They develop a thick, swollen stem called a caudex which stores water, making them perfect for sunny balconies.
  • Ficus: Great for that classic, dense tree look. I train these to fit into tight spaces, making them ideal for a side table or office desk.

Caring for Your Bonsai

People often think bonsai are high-maintenance, but that is a myth. They mostly just need bright, indirect light and a check of the soil moisture every few days. I send all my plants acclimatized, so they are ready to settle into your space.
